AI Technical Summary
Existing chemotherapy drugs have no difference in effect on tumor and normal cells, resulting in significant side effects. It is necessary to develop anti-tumor drugs with better efficacy and fewer side effects.
Benzoylhydrazine compounds were synthesized by structural modification of romaine and compressin A4, including condensation of p-methoxybenzaldehyde with 3,4,5-trimethoxyaniline, Schiff base reduction, and condensation reaction, etc., and preferred structures such as 4-(2-benzoylhydrazine-1-carbonyl)-N-(4-methoxybenzyl)-N-(3,4,5-trimethoxyphenyl)benzamide, etc.
The synthesized benzoyl hydrazine compounds exhibit strong inhibitory activity against human gastric cancer cells (SGC-7901), with an IC50 value of 15 nM, demonstrating broad application prospects as anti-tumor drugs.
